Amazing prediction, eh? That’s because we wrote it after the game…. even though
signed_demo.doc was timestamped a few weeks before the game, and its contents
haven’t changed…
That’s because the original signed_demo.doc contained a Macro that, upon opening (but
after signature verification) replaced all of its contents with:
http://www.cs.dartmouth.edu/~pkilab/demos/workflow/spoof_demo.doc
Each time we change the document at the above URL, we change what you see when you
open the signed document---without changing the binary of the signed document, or its
signature.
To demonstrate this in a fun way, we put a remarkably accurate prediction of the Super
Bowl here (after the game is played). When you open signed_demo.doc---signed and
timestamped before the game---you’ll see this accurate prediction.
